No I meant I was involved 10 years ago - or whenever it was. I wrote some of the scenarios (well quite a lot of them actually) using the published instructions and made most of the 1980's rolling stock images - again from published instructions. I took it upon myself to redraft the instruction pages.

However, other than exchange emails with Oskari from time to time I had no official role then or now: and the first I knew of the latest events was yesterday's posting by Jan.

All the pages of names etc. (some I remember quite well and some have been known to this forum) I've seen are as I remember them from that time.
